오늘 리액트 프로젝트하면서, 캐라우셀 창에 Img 넣으려고 평소처럼 파일 경로를 '../~~~.jgp' 이런식으로 찾아가려고 했는데
이상하게 계속 사진경로가 내가 작성하고 있는 파일에서 경로를 찾는게 아닌가 ㅇㅅㅇ!!!
그동안 내가 이 사소한 부분을 제대로 알고 있지 않다는 사실을 깨달았다.
(오늘 알았으면 됐지 뭐 ㅋ)
팀원분들에게 왜 사진경로가 자꾸 내가 작성하고 있는 컴포넌트 를 기준으로 찾고 있는건지 모르겠다고 여쭤봤는데,
다른 팀원분의 아이디어로 사이다처럼 ../.. 으로 하나씩 붙여가며, vs code에서 추천으로 띄워주는 키워드들을 보면서 찾아가서 성공을 시켰다 (무한감사❤️)
그럼 어떻게 파일 경로를 찾아가는지 다시 한번 제대로 정리하기
>> 상대경로 : 현재 위치로부터 파일을 찾아가는 경로
이미지 파일과 현재 작업중인 파일이 동일한 폴더에 있을때 | img1.jpg 또는 ./img1.jpg |
파일이 현재 폴더의 images 폴더에 있을때 | images/img1.jpg 또는 ./images/img1.jpg |
파일이 현재 폴더보다 한 단계 상위 폴더에 있을때 | ../img1.jpg |
./ 를 작성하거나 작성하지 않는 경우 모두 현재 폴더를 의미
../ 는 현재 위치에서 한 단계 위의 폴더로 이동하는 것을 의미
'✍ 따뜻한 개발 공부' 카테고리의 다른 글
[깃허브] 터미널로만 깃, 깃허브 작업해보기 (브랜치 생성, 풀,푸쉬 다해봥~>_<) / 소스트리 꿀 그만 빨고 공부하긔 / 깃 정리 (0) | 2023.01.02 |
---|---|
[파이썬] 파이썬 무료강좌 기초강의 1~5강 정리 (0) | 2022.12.28 |
[React] 컴포넌트의 라이프 싸이클 (1) | 2022.12.21 |
[etc] 계속 쓰고는 있었는데, yarn과 npm의 차이가 무엇인교 (0) | 2022.12.12 |
[js] 리액트 들어가기전 꼭 알아야되는 ES6 문법 복습 (0) | 2022.12.04 |
댓글